Moving out of the green, into the yellow. Time for a fill.



Recommended Posts

I've noticed a few things over the last month or so: I can eat more, I'm hungry more often, I was 1 lb from goal and skyrocketed back up 6lbs because I'm making poor food choices. I've come to the conclusion that I've drifted out of the green zone and back into the yellow and I've scheduled an adjustment in about 10 days (the soonest available). I always get so much more than a little saline on those visits because being held accountable for your progress or lack there of makes you own your choices and be more mindful of how you are treating your body. I have a new resolve...I've done much better today than I have in a week or so with my eating and I feel the difference.
